Background of the Study

Before Marikina renounce as a shoe capital of the Philippines. Marikina was

involved in production of slippers and leather craft. Shoe industry in Marikina started

in 1887 by Don Laureano Guevarra known as “Kapitan Moy”. Kapitan Moy wanted

to fix his broken pair of shoes, but the only shoe manufacturing available at this time

was only in Manila. With his determination and patience, he finally produced his first

pair of shoes which inspired the whole town of Marikina.

In this day Marikina facing a problem that have a big impact in industrial

marketing. Marikina has always been the center of shoe manufacturing in the country,

but yet the main foundational issues still remains. The local shoe industry suffers from

being bias of what brand, the stereotypes between local and branded, the shoe stores

have no website, the china still exporting their shoes, and the lack of basic

shoemaking education.

Foreign Study

Studies show that consumers in developing countries prefer foreign brands,

especially from the West, because of perceived quality and social status (Han, C.M.,

1988: Zeithmal, 1988) and consumers have now been found to buy foreign brands

more often than local ones and are proud to buy imported goods (Iyer, G. & Kalita,

J.K. 1997).

According to Wong and Smith (2002), it is important to understand the

consumer's perception of foreign brands to local brands, as studying consumer

perceptions to foreign and local brands and factors affecting their brand preference

have significant marketing implications.

Performance of websites in the World Wide Web is considered an important

term. In the current environment, without a good quality website, a company cannot

attract a relatively wide range of visitors. The value of the website is defined by the

capacity of the website to allow users to meet their goals and the desire of users to

revisit the website and continue to do the same (Loiacono, Watson, and Goodhue,

2002).

According to the study conducted by Garret R., Chiu J., Zhang L., et al.,

poorly designed websites may also frustrate users and bring about a high “jump rate”,

or human beings journeying the doorway page without exploring different pages in

the site (Google, 2015). On the other hand, a well-designed internet site with

excessive usability has been found to positively influence tourist retention (revisit

rates) and purchasing behavior (Avouris, Tselios, Fidas, & Papachristos, 2003;

Flavián et al., 2006; Lee & Kozar, 2012).
